产品知识总结
产品知识总结
一、什么是SIMATIC IOT2000
SIMATIC IOT2000是实现自动化系统和IT系统之间的互联和数据通信的可编程的网关平台。
二、硬件介绍
1.设备结构
(1)SIMATIC IOT2020
● Intel Quark X1000 处理器
● 512 MB RAM
● 1 个以太网接口
(2)SIMATIC IOT2040
● Intel Quark X1020 处理器
● 1 GB RAM
● 2 个以太网接口
● 2 个 RS232/422/485 接口
● 电池缓存实时时钟
2.主板结构
以下为SIMATIC IOT2040 的主板。SIMATIC IOT2020 无 X30、X31 和 X2 接口。
组件接口介绍:
三、创建示例程序
1.需要的软件
- 具有Yocto Linux 操作系统的示例映像(链接: Image)
- Eclipse IDE for C/C++ Developers(链接: IDE)
- SIMATIC IOT2000 Eclipse插件(链接: Plugin)
- SIMATIC IOT2000 SDK(SDK版本要和实例镜像匹配)(链接: SDK)
- Java platform 64-bit JRE(链接: Java)
2.软件安装
(1)在SIMATIC IOT2000上通过SD卡安装具有Yocto Linux 操作系统的示例映像;
(2)安装Java platform 64-bit JRE
(3)安装Eclipse IDE for C/C++ Developers
-
以管理员身份安装7-Zip,用7-Zip解压缩下载的文件"IOT2000_sdk_windows_2.6.0.zip" 解压缩到.tar ,此 zip 文件内容是文件"iot2000_sdk_windows.tar",将文件"iot2000_sdk_windows.tar"解压缩到目标文件夹(/SDK_Destination_Folder),替换现有的文件。
-
管理员身解压下载的文件“Eclipse_Plugin_IOT2000_V2.x.x.zip”,将“com.siemens.cdt.iot2000.toolchain_2.x.x.jjjjmmddhhmm.jar”复制到Eclipse IDE for C/C++ Developers文件夹“dropins”
-
安装TCF,打开eclipse.exe,点击Help下拉菜单中的Install New Software,按照下图标识内容进行安装。
4.创建项目
- 打开eclipse.exe,选择项目存放的路径
- 创建新的工程,点击File->New->Other
- 选择SIMATIC IOT2000 Project,点击Next
- Project Name输入项目名称,选择SDK所在的文件夹
4.与SIMATIC 物联网网关建立连接
- 点击New Connection
- 选择Generic Connection,点击Next
- 点击Browse,选择当前的SIMATIC IOT2000,点击OK ,点击Finish
5.下载Eclipse项目到SIMATIC物联网网关并运行
- 右键点击当前项目图标,点击Properties
- 修改以下路径,将6.2.0改为8.2.0,点击Apply and Close
- 右键当前项目,点击Build Project,为SIMATIC IOT2000生成可执行文件
- 右键当前项目,点击Run As->3 Remote Application,将可执行文件下载SIMATIC IOT2000中
- 在“Run Configurations”对话框中,Name一栏输入一个名称,勾选当前TCF Agent,在image一栏输入应用程序保存的路径
- 在File Transfers下面点击Add,填写项目所在的路径,以及上一步定义的应用程序路径,点击ok
- 在Common下面勾选Run,点击Apply,点击Run